Code: Select all

Q. Which features are available in the paid version?
A. Two features: 
     •  "Force" programs: Automatically run programs under Sandboxie even when they are not started directly through Sandboxie. Programs can be "forced" by name or by containing folder. 
     •  Run programs in more than one sandbox at the same time. This causes error SBIE1303 in the free version. The paid version also offers Office365 support, Office 2016 support and Office 2013 (Click2Run) Support and will also include any premium features in the future.

I just tested the following settings in Windows 10:
Right click on the Taskbar --> Taskbar Settings
Combine taskbar buttons: never

I opened 2 windows of Google Chrome outside Sandboxie, and a third thing to try to move them around. The behavior hasn't changed, Chrome windows will move together, they cannot be separated.
